2003 Mazda Premacy vs. 2003 Subaru Outback
To start off, both 2003 Mazda Premacy and 2003 Subaru Outback were released in the same year (2003).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,457 cc (4 cylinders), 2003 Subaru Outback is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2003 Subaru Outback (154 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 30 more horse power than 2003 Mazda Premacy. (124 HP @ 6000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2003 Subaru Outback should accelerate faster than 2003 Mazda Premacy.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2003 Subaru Outback weights approximately 160 kg more than 2003 Mazda Premacy.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2003 Subaru Outback is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 Mazda Premacy.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2003 Subaru Outback will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2003 Subaru Outback (223 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 56 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Mazda Premacy. (167 Nm @ 4500 RPM). This means 2003 Subaru Outback will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Mazda Premacy. 2003 Subaru Outback has automatic transmission and 2003 Mazda Premacy has manual transmission. 2003 Mazda Premacy will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2003 Subaru Outback will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2003 Mazda Premacy | 2003 Subaru Outback | |
Make | Mazda | Subaru |
Model | Premacy | Outback |
Year Released | 2003 | 2003 |
Body Type | Hatchback |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1969 cc | 2457 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 124 HP | 154 HP |
Engine RPM | 6000 RPM | 5600 RPM |
Torque | 167 Nm | 223 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4500 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 83 mm | 99.5 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 92 mm | 79 mm |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Top Speed | 188 km/hour | 198 km/hour |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1310 kg | 1470 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4300 mm | 4730 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1710 mm | 1780 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1580 mm | 1550 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2680 mm | 2530 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 8.3 L/100km | 8.7 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 58 L | 64 L |
